首页 > TAG信息列表 > 存钱罐

存钱罐最小值问题(java)

1.主观题 (100分) 实验六:使用动态规划算法解决存钱问题(完成实验报告三、四、五、六的内容) 一、实验目的        练习使用动态规划算法解决实际问题(使用Java语言实现)。 二、实验内容 【问题描述】 给定一个空存钱罐的重量和这个存钱罐最多能装进去的重量,现在需要在不打

罗振宇2021跨年演讲5:为什么你要建成自己的“黄鹤楼”?

为什么你要建成自己的“黄鹤楼”? 感谢您收看深圳卫视、爱奇艺正在直播,六个核桃独家冠名的2021时间的朋友跨年演讲。今年六个核桃推出全新产品六个核桃2430。六个核桃提醒您:有价值的事,坚持30天,都足以促成改变。 在这里,我也要感谢这个板块的知识合作伙伴,小红书App。2021

完全背包--piggy-bank

http://poj.org/problem?id=1384 完全背包是物品的个数是无限的。  二维数组:(这个题目用二维数组会超时) 由于dp数组初始化的问题,一直答案不对。 后面发现是: for(int i=0;i<=N;i++) dp[i][0]=0;   #include<cstdio> #include<iostream> #include<string> #include<cstring

Piggy-Bank(完全背包)

HDU - 1114 题目翻译: 在acm能够做任何事情之前, 必须编制预算并获得必要的财政支持。这一行动的主要收入来自IBM。这个想法其实很简单,每当一些会员有一点小钱时,他就会把所有的硬币都扔到小猪存钱罐里。这个过程是不可逆转的, 除非打破猪,否则硬币不能拿出来。过了足够长的时间,

小猪存钱罐

DescriptionByteazar有 N 个小猪存钱罐. 每个存钱罐只能用钥匙打开或者砸开. Byteazar已经把每个存钱罐的钥匙放到了某些存钱罐里. Byteazar 现在想买一台汽车于是要把所有的钱都取出来. 他想尽量少的打破存钱罐取出所有的钱,问最少要打破多少个存钱罐.Input第一行一个整数 N (1 <

Piggy-Bank HDU - 1114 完全背包

#include<iostream> #include<cstring> using namespace std; const int INF=0x3f3f3f3f; int t,e,f,n,dp[10010]; struct node { int p, w; //价值 重量 } no[10000]; int main() { cin >> t; while(t--) { memset(dp,0x3f,sizeof dp);